XLII INTERNATIONAL CONGRESS OF AMERICANISM

Perugia (Italy), May 6th-11th 2020

 

The Congress, organized by Centro Studi Americanistici “Circolo Amerindiano” Onlus, will be held in Perugia (Italy), from the 6th until the May 11th, 2019.

The organization reserves the right to extend the dates of the Congress for one or more days ahead of the

published ones, and to appoint other places for it to be held besides Perugia.

The following side activities will also be held:

Salerno, May 13th-15th, 2019: Days of Hispanic-American literature

Padua, May 12th, 2019: Seminary America indigena e stati nazionali: temi e problemi;

Rome, May 12th,2019: Round Table Nuove prospettive sullo sciamanesimo nelle Americhe;

The official languages of the Congress are: French, English, Italian, Portuguese, Spanish and all Native American Languages.

 

PAPERS AND SESSIONS OF THE CONGRESS

The Congress will be organized in thematic sessions with specific topics and a non-thematic session.

Each scheduled session will include a number of 3 to 6 papers.
Papers must be unpublished and not previously presented in other conventions. Participants are required to personally present their works.
Each speaker can present only one paper.
The maximum time allowed for each paper is of 20 minutes, unless told otherwise by the organization.
All the expenses for travel, accommodation and meals are held by the participants.
